IT SEEMS misfortune continues to trail Peter Moyo after he was involved in another road accident in Guruve on Independence Day.


The entertainer sustained minor injuries and H-Metro established that the vehicle he was travelling in wasn’t badly damaged.

Peter confirmed the unfortunate incident, which happened at a time he is preparing for his album launch set for May 25 at Jazz 24/7.

“I am in a stable condition; I only sustained minor injuries and recovering well at home.

“The unfortunate incident happened on Independence Day when I was on my way to a show in Guruve.

“It had been a busy weekend for me and maybe it was just fatigue because I had back to back shows the whole Easter weekend,” he said.

The young Igwe was travelling with his rhythm guitarist Evidence ‘Baba Gari’ Tarabuku and their car hit a pothole before veering off the road into a bushy area.

“I didn’t notice the pothole, I drove straight into it and lost control of the vehicle before it went straight into a bushy area.

“We fixed the car and proceeded to the show,” he said.

Asked whether misfortune is trailing him, the musician said it was just a normal accident.

“I see no foul play in this accident; these are just normal accidents that happen to all people especially if you spend much time on the roads.”

Away from the accident, Peter, is looking forward to give his fans another polished album.

The musician says he finished the recording process for his third album titled Mopao Mokonzi.

The title simply means ‘I’m the big boss’ and the musician is currently sampling songs off the album at his live shows.

“The album is ready and we can’t wait to give it to the fans, we are continuously giving it a listen in the studio and perfecting every instrument,” he said.

On December 31, 2015, the musician and four of his band members were involved in car accident along the Masvingo-Beitbridge highway.

Again in December, 2012, his whole band had a serious road accident 10km from Kadoma on their way to a show in Harare.
